Output 79ff896882c418726561b86bf4b51770a610a91da566bf812c142faa8e8b4a0b:0

value
653912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d70a5676269712127af442931ffcfe288844e24d OP_EQUAL
address
3MJ3b4nZd22it2dbyHjymE4gYhKGjw7JYo
transaction
79ff896882c418726561b86bf4b51770a610a91da566bf812c142faa8e8b4a0b
confirmations
201565
spent
true